How Spin Casino withdrawal workflow works today
Spin Casino withdrawal journey begins when a player submits a withdrawal from the cashier. The system checks that the request comes from a verified account and that there are sufficient non bonus funds available for withdrawal. The next step is a routine risk and compliance scan. If your withdrawal triggers extra checks due to high value, recent bonus activity, or unusual patterns, Spin may request documents to verify identity, address, and payment ownership. Typical documents include a government issued ID, a recent utility bill, and a copy of the card or e wallet registration. Once verification is cleared, the withdrawal is routed to the chosen method. Processing times vary by method: e wallets are usually fastest, commonly completing within 0–24 hours after verification. Card and bank transfers can take longer, typically 1–5 business days depending on the issuing bank, network, and regional banking calendars. Spin may apply additional holds on first withdrawals after sign up or after large bonus events to ensure wagering rules are met and to comply with anti money laundering rules. Occasionally, weekend or bank holidays can extend these windows by a day or two as payment networks and banks operate on reduced schedules. Monitoring and reconciliation work behind the scenes to ensure funds move securely. Players should keep account details up to date and respond promptly to verification requests. If a payment leaves Spin, it is handled by the payment network and external processors, beyond Spin’s direct control, which means timing varies by channel.
Main causes of withdrawal delays at Spin Casino
The principal reasons withdrawals stall at Spin Casino include incomplete verification, bonus wagering rules, and security checks, all of which can intersect with the payment network you choose. When a withdrawal request hits a trigger such as a high value, a recent bonus, or a sudden change of device, the system flags it for extra review. The result is an additional scan of identity documents, address proof, and the ownership of the payment method. Depending on how clearly the documents meet the casino’s standards, this can add hours or even days before the funds move onward to the processing stage.
Verification gaps and documentation timing are a frequent source of delay. If your account is not fully verified, or if submitted documents are unclear or inconsistent, Spin will place the withdrawal in a pending state. Name, address, and payment details must align across the account and the payment provider. When discrepancies appear, the casino may request fresh documents or a short video verification. This process adds another layer of delay that is intended to protect players and prevent fraud, yet it can be frustrating when you are expecting a fast cashout.
Bonus wagering and policy adherence also contribute to pauses. If you used a welcome bonus or other promotions, your withdrawal may be subject to wagering requirements and game contribution rules. Wagering requirements differ by promotion and region, commonly ranging from 25x to 40x or more on bonus funds. Slots typically contribute more toward wagering than table games, but the total you can withdraw may be capped until you meet the threshold. Some wins from bonus funds may be forfeited if the wagering terms aren’t satisfied. Understanding these rules in advance helps reduce the risk of surprise delays.
Security checks and external delays are another factor. Fraud scoring and AML screening are routine in online gambling. If the system detects irregular activity, a new device, or rapid changes in IP, you may face a manual review that adds hours or days. Payment providers also perform their own risk checks, which can slow transfers, especially across borders. Weekends, holidays, and bank maintenance windows can extend processing times further. While these steps add friction, they protect both the player and the casino from chargebacks and fraud.
Payment methods available and their processing times
Spin Casino supports a range of withdrawal options to suit players across regions, including major e wallets, bank transfers, and card withdrawals. Typical choices are Skrill, Neteller, EcoPayz, Visa and Mastercard, and in some markets direct bank transfers. Each method carries its own processing window and fee structure. E wallets are usually the fastest, often delivering funds within 0–24 hours after the withdrawal clears compliance. Card withdrawals might take 2–5 business days, and bank transfers can stretch to 3–7 business days or longer depending on the jurisdiction and the bank’s processing timetable. Fees vary by method, with some options offering no fees while others impose small charges.
To minimize delays, choose a withdrawal method you have already verified in your account and keep your payment details in the same name as your Spin profile. Ensure you have adequate funds in non bonus balance and that you have completed any required identity checks. If you are switching payment methods, allow extra processing time while the new method is linked to your account. Regional availability also matters: some methods may be restricted by licensing, local financial regulations, or anti money laundering rules. Always review the cashier page for the most current list of options in your region and verify the estimated times before requesting a withdrawal.
KYC and No KYC realities at Spin Casino
Current practice in major online casinos leans toward robust KYC verification before large withdrawals. Spin Casino follows this mainstream approach for security and regulatory compliance. A No KYC option is rarely available except for very small, low value withdrawals or in regions with lighter regulatory requirements; even then it is typically limited and subject to future verification. In practice, you should expect a standard verification flow for most withdrawals: upload government issued identification, proof of address, and proof of payment method ownership. For some players, micro withdrawals or first-time payouts may trigger a shorter path, but substantial sums usually compel formal verification.
Typical documents requested include government ID, a recent utility bill or bank statement showing your name and address, and a screenshot or copy of the payment method on file. Spin may also request a short video verification or a selfie with the ID for additional security. The time to complete KYC depends on document clarity and the volume of requests; in optimal conditions you may see faster outcomes, but during peak periods or regional compliance checks delays of 24–72 hours are common. The No KYC approach is therefore more a regional exception than standard practice, and players should prepare for a documented verification path to ensure smooth withdrawals.
Bonus mechanics, wagering requirements, and withdrawal mechanics
Bonus terms drive withdrawal timing. When a player claims a welcome bonus or reload offers, the casino typically imposes wagering requirements that must be met before any winnings from bonus funds become withdrawable. The exact figures vary by promotion and jurisdiction, but common ranges fall between 25x and 40x for bonus funds, with some specials offering different rates. Game contributions also differ: slots may contribute 100% toward wagering in many promos, while table games and video poker contributions are often lower. These rules determine how quickly you can turn bonus money into withdrawable cash and thus influence when withdrawals can occur.
In practice, understanding the bonus rules up front saves time. Some promotions cap the maximum withdrawal amount from bonus winnings, and there may be time limits on meeting wagering requirements. If you accidentally mix bonus and cash funds during play, you may inadvertently complicate progress toward unlocking withdrawals. Always review the specific promotion terms on the Spin site, confirm which games contribute toward wagering, and maintain clear fast withdrawal casino canada separation of bonus and real balance when possible. This knowledge helps prevent delays caused by misapplied bets or misinterpretation of the wagering mechanics.

RTP and volatility analysis and withdrawal expectations
Return to Player (RTP) and volatility are fundamental to understanding long term outcomes and bankroll sustainability, which in turn influence withdrawal expectations. RTP is the theoretical percentage of wagered money that a game pays back to players over time. Most online slots carry RTPs in the mid to high 90s, with some variations by game and session. Volatility describes the frequency and size of wins. Low volatility games pay smaller amounts more often, while high volatility titles deliver larger wins less frequently. From a withdrawal perspective, RTP and volatility determine how quickly your balance can grow from play, but they do not guarantee timing of cashouts. A high RTP game with steady wins can lead to reliable withdrawal readiness, while a low RTP or highly volatile title can delay withdrawals if you are chasing big payouts before meeting wagering or balance thresholds.
Understanding these factors helps you manage expectations. By tracking session results, you can estimate how long it might take to accumulate withdrawable funds under a given strategy. It is also useful to diversify game selection: rotating between high and low volatility titles can smooth bankroll fluctuations. Remember that bonuses, wagering requirements, and the gaming terms still govern when and how you can cash out, so balance your game choice with the withdrawal rules of your promotions.

Common player mistakes that trigger withdrawal issues
Many withdrawal issues stem from avoidable mistakes. Failing to complete KYC or providing documents that are unclear or inconsistent is a frequent cause of delays. Misalignment of name and address across Spin and the payment method often triggers extra verification. Another common error is attempting to withdraw bonus funds before the wagering requirements are fully met, which can result in a forfeiture or a forced delay while the wagering is completed. Switching withdrawal methods frequently, or attempting to cash out while a large ongoing bonus is still being wagered, can complicate the process due to policy checks. Finally, failing to monitor the cashier status or delaying in responding to verification requests can add unnecessary time to your withdrawals.
To prevent these issues, verify your identity early, ensure your profile details match your payment methods, and read the terms of any promotions you claim. Never mix real funds and bonus funds in a way that would violate wagering requirements, and maintain clear records of withdrawal requests and responses from Spin support. By anticipating these common errors, you can speed up processing and reduce the probability of interruption to your withdrawals.
Troubleshooting steps and escalation
If a withdrawal is stuck beyond the stated processing times, start with a few practical steps. Check the cashier status in your Spin account for any pending verification requests. Review any emails or messages from Spin for required documentation. Ensure that the payment method on file is active, verified, and in your name. Gather supporting documents such as a government ID, proof of address, and the payment method statement, and submit them promptly if requested. Contact Spin support via live chat or email, referencing your withdrawal ID, requested documents, and the expected timeframe. If the issue remains unresolved, ask for a supervisor or a dedicated withdrawals specialist. You can also consult the regulator’s consumer protection or gaming commission in your jurisdiction, who can provide guidance on dispute resolution timelines and formal complaint procedures. Maintain a clear record of all correspondence, timestamps, and responses to expedite a resolution. By following these steps, you can navigate the withdrawal process more effectively and safeguard your funds while maintaining compliance with Spin Casino’s policies and regional regulations.
